# Business Contact & Social Links Extractor Skill

## 📖 Brief
This skill integrates two BrowserAct templates to cover two common scenarios. When the user provides a **company name**, it searches Google to extract the company's official website and social media channels. When the user provides a **website URL**, it scrapes the site to extract social media profile links (LinkedIn, Facebook, X/Twitter, Instagram, YouTube, TikTok). The script auto-detects the input type and routes to the correct template.

### ⏳ Execution Monitoring
Since this task involves automated browser operations, it may take several minutes. The script outputs **timestamped status logs** continuously (e.g., `[14:30:05] Task Status: running`).
**Agent guidelines**:
- Monitor the terminal output while waiting.
- As long as new status logs appear, the task is running normally; do not misjudge it as frozen.
- Only consider triggering retry if the status remains unchanged for a long time or output stops without a final result.

## 📊 Data Output
Upon successful execution, the script prints structured JSON data extracted from the API response.

**If a Company Name was provided**, the output includes:
- `Company Name`: The official name of the company.
- `Current Page URL`: The official website URL.
- `Social Media Information`: A consolidated list of discovered social media profiles.

**If a Website URL was provided**, the output includes an array of objects:
- `platform`: Platform name (e.g., LinkedIn, YouTube).
- `url`: Canonical URL of the external profile.

## ⚠️ Error Handling & Retry
If an error occurs during script execution (e.g., network fluctuations or task failure), the Agent should follow this logic:

1. **Check Output Content**:
   - If the output **contains** `"Invalid authorization"`, it means the API Key is invalid or expired. **Do not retry**; guide the user to re-check and provide the correct API Key.
   - If the output **contains** `"concurrent"` or `"too many running tasks"`, it means the concurrent task limit has been reached. **Do not retry**; guide the user to upgrade their plan.
     **Agent must inform the user**:
     > "The current task cannot be executed because your BrowserAct account has reached the concurrent task limit. Please visit the [BrowserAct Plan Upgrade Page](https://www.browseract.com/reception/recharge) to upgrade your plan."
   - If the output **does not contain the above error keywords** but the task failed (e.g., output starts with `Error:` or returns empty results), the Agent should **automatically re-execute the script once**.

2. **Retry Limit**:
   - Automatic retry is limited to **one time**. If the second attempt fails, stop retrying and report the specific error to the user.
